[Research progress on ICU-acquired weakness in patients with sepsis]

ICU-acquired weakness (ICU-AW) is common in sepsis patients, causing muscle atrophy and affecting prognosis. Early diagnosis and comprehensive treatment are crucial for improving outcomes in these critically ill individuals.
Area of Science:
- Critical Care Medicine
- Neurology
- Rehabilitation Medicine
Background:
- ICU-acquired weakness (ICU-AW) is a frequent complication in sepsis patients.
- It leads to skeletal muscle atrophy, strength loss, and impaired muscle regeneration, impacting respiratory function and patient prognosis.
Purpose of the Study:
- To review current research on ICU-AW in sepsis.
- To elucidate its pathogenesis, risk factors, diagnostic methods, and treatment strategies.
- To highlight the clinical significance of ICU-AW in sepsis management.
Main Methods:
- Review of existing literature on ICU-AW and sepsis.
- Analysis of pathogenesis involving inflammation, neuromuscular function, and muscle metabolism.
- Evaluation of diagnostic tools like MMT, HGD, PFIT, and electrophysiological/ultrasound examinations.
- Assessment of treatment modalities including sepsis control, early rehabilitation, and supportive care.
Main Results:
- Complex pathogenesis involves inflammatory dysregulation, neuromuscular disorders, and altered muscle protein turnover.
- Risk factors include patient condition, sepsis severity, mechanical ventilation, sedation, and medications.
- Diagnosis utilizes various clinical and instrumental assessments.
- Treatment requires a multimodal approach, integrating conventional and complementary therapies.
Conclusions:
- ICU-AW significantly impacts sepsis patient outcomes.
- Understanding its pathogenesis and risk factors is key for prevention and management.
- Early detection and intervention are vital for improving short- and long-term prognoses in sepsis survivors.
